Fragrance concentrations refer to the ratio of aromatic compounds, or crucial oils, into the solvent used in a perfume. Generally, the solvent is possibly Alcoholic beverages or a combination of alcohol and water. The higher the focus of aromatic compounds, the much better and lengthier-lasting the fragrance will probably be. This big difference in concentration causes the generation of a number of classes inside the entire world of perfumery, and recognizing the distinctions between them is essential when choosing the correct fragrance concentration for your needs.

The most commonly recognized classes of fragrance concentrations incorporate Eau de Cologne, Eau de Toilette, Eau de Parfum, and Parfum (from time to time also generally known as Extrait de Parfum). Each individual of such differs not only inside the power from the scent but also in how it behaves to the skin, how it develops over time, And exactly how suited it truly is for different instances or pores and skin varieties. Eau de Cologne may be the lightest and many diluted sort of fragrance. Usually made up of close to two% to 5% aromatic compounds, Eau de Cologne provides a refreshing, refined scent that usually lasts for a couple of hrs. It’s perfect for very hot climate, health and fitness center periods, or brief refreshers throughout the day. Initially created in Cologne, Germany from the 18th century, this type of fragrance has taken care of its attractiveness because of its airy composition and affordability. Having said that, as a result of its small concentration, you could possibly end up needing to reapply it far more usually If you prefer the scent to linger.

Eau de Toilette is somewhat far more concentrated, ordinarily made up of 5% to 15% aromatic compounds. It's Among the most usually bought kinds of fragrances and strikes a stability among longevity and lightness. An Eau de Toilette normally lasts around four to six hours and it is effectively-suited for daytime dress in. It is usually observed like a go-to option for daily use, providing a pleasant scent that isn’t overpowering. For a lot of, choosing the right fragrance focus for each day use typically contributes to picking an Eau de Toilette, specially when subtlety is desired.

Eau de Parfum, with a concentration of 15% to twenty%, offers a richer, lengthier-lasting scent knowledge. This kind of fragrance can very last from six to 8 hrs or even more, based on the particular composition and the skin chemistry. Eau de Parfum is often dearer than Eau de Toilette on account of its increased oil information, but it offers a deeper and much more sophisticated scent profile. Several area of interest and luxury fragrances are unveiled as Eau de Parfum, delivering a far more pronounced and enduring aromatic expertise. When evaluating Eau de Cologne vs Eau de Toilette vs Eau de Parfum, Eau de Parfum tends to be the choice for All those searching for depth and longevity.

At the best of the concentration scale is Parfum or Extrait de Parfum, containing 20% to thirty% aromatic compounds. This is easily the most potent and lengthy-Long lasting method of fragrance obtainable. It may possibly final for greater than 12 hrs and ordinarily demands only a small sum for making a significant influence. Parfum is commonly preferred for evening events or Specific instances as a consequence of its impressive sillage and depth. Even though it comes along with the next rate tag, the concentrated mother nature of Parfum usually means a bottle can past a long time, In spite of negligible use.

The complete guideline to fragrance concentrations also normally takes into account how different concentrations communicate with various pores and skin kinds. Such as, men and women with oily pores and skin could notice that fragrances previous longer on them, even though those with dry skin could discover that scents fade additional rapidly. It's because oils assistance to lock within the scent, building the fragrance adhere better for the skin. Thus, When picking the proper fragrance concentration, it’s imperative that you look at your skin kind Together with the situation and ideal intensity.

The entire manual to fragrance concentrations also examines how focus has an effect on projection and sillage. Projection refers to how much the scent travels from the entire body, while sillage describes the trail the fragrance leaves behind. Typically, increased concentrations have much better projection and sillage, but this isn't a demanding rule. The precise substances, the perfumer’s intent, plus the formula all Perform roles in determining how a fragrance performs. Even now, knowledge fragrance concentration can assist set reasonable expectations for the way a perfume will behave.
